VEGGIE KIDNEY BEAN BURGERS
-1 can of kidney beans
-1/2 cup oats
-1/2 tsp cumin
-1/2 tsp paprika
-1/4 tsp oregano
-1/4 tsp salt
-1/4 tsp Black Pepper
-1/8-1/4 tsp cayenne pepper
-Yellow bell pepper
-Tomato
-Red onion
DIRECTIONS
1. Blend up the dry ingredients in a blender (spices and oats)
2. Mash the kidney beans (or whatever beans you use) with a fork. Then add in the dry mixture.
3. Finely chop the pepper, tomato, and onion and mix it in with the bean burger batter
4. You have two options to cook the burgers:
(Recommended) On a pan heated with some oil, cook the burgers on medium heat until each side is browned (about 3-6 minutes each side)
bake in the oven at 350 F for 25-30 minutes or until they are not mushy any more and hold together.

✅ Quinoa Vegan Burger recipe [ no meat, vegan ]
Ingredients
3 tbsp olive oil
1 onion, finely chopped
2 garlic cloves
100 g black beans
120g quinoa
100g baked sweet potato (flesh scooped out)
1 carrot, shredded
½ tsp ground cumin
½ tsp ground coriander
2 tbsp parsley, chopped
15g breadcrumbs
sea salt freshly ground black pepper
To serve
4 large flat mushrooms
1 avocado, peeled and sliced
1 tomato, sliced
1 pickle, chopped
½ red onion, sliced
1-2 tbsp lemon juice
Instructions
Preheat the oven to 180ºC (350 ºF)
Bring the quinoa and water to a boil in a saucepan. Reduce heat to medium-low, cover, and simmer until the quinoa is tender and the water has been absorbed about 15 to 20 minutes.
Heat 1 tbsp of the olive oil in a saucepan or pot.
Fry the onion for about 3 min. Add the garlic and cook for another minute.
Add the beans, stir and cook for a few minutes longer.
Remove from the heat.
Transfer the mixture to the large mixing bowl and lightly mash the beans.
Add the rest of the ingredients (except the mushrooms and remaining olive oil) to the bowl.
Add salt and pepper. Mix well
Form patties with your hands and place them on the prepared baking sheet
Bake for 20-25 min.
Once cooked remove from the oven.
Increase the temperature of the oven to 200ºC
Clean the mushrooms and drizzle with the remaining 2 tbsp olive oil. Season with salt and pepper.
Roast for 20 min
Once cooked remove from the oven and add vegan smoked cheese on the roasted mushroom.
Back to the oven for 5 minutes
When ready to serve, place each burger on top of a roasted mushroom and garnish with your choice.

B E E T R O O T B L A C K B E A N B U R G E R S
INGREDIENTS
1 large onion finely diced
2 cloves garlic crushed
3 cups black beans (2 x 400ml cans, rinsed and drained)
1 large beetroot 1 1/2c grated and packed
1/2 c chickpea (besan) flour
2 tbsp nutritional yeast
1 large handful fresh basil roughly torn
2 tsp sea salt
To serve: whole grain buns lettuce, sliced tomato, avocado, cashew aioli and tomato relish.
INSTRUCTIONS
1. Preheat your oven to 200 degrees Celsius (390 Fahrenheit).
2. Mix all the ingredients together in a big bowl, or pulse lightly in a food processor until combined. Don’t over mix in your processor as you want the mixture to stay relatively dry and not get too sloppy.
3. Press the mixture firmly into a 1/4 cup measuring cup and pop out onto an oven tray until you have 12-14 burgers. With the back of your measuring cup flatten the burgers slightly pushing any stray bits back into the burger round.
4. Bake the burgers on fan bake for 15 minutes, grilling for a few minutes at the end if you want them a little browner. Then flip over and bake for 5 more minutes on the other side, putting your whole grain rolls in at the same time so they bake up nice and crunchy.
5. Serve two burger patties each on whole grain rolls, with your toppings of choice (stacked as I’ve done in the photos). Or go topless with two patties and just one roll. Devour with extra salad and relish on the side!
RECIPE NOTES
- If you like a firmer burger (or your patties are quite thick), bake for an additional 5 minutes on the second side. If you’re prepping these for a BBQ later on, skip the second side and do that (and the wholegrain rolls) on the BBQ flat plate. You can also follow this second method if you want to freeze them or refrigerate for another night – simply place baking paper in between if freezing, then defrost and pan fry or BBQ up as you need.
- If you cook your own beans from scratch, 1 cup of dried beans equates to 3 cups of cooked beans. If you don’t have black beans, adzuki beans also work well too.
- You can use brown rice or buckwheat flour at a pinch if you don’t have chickpea flour on hand. Although I highly recommend trying chickpea flour – it gives these burgers amazing flavour and is the best flour at binding patties together sans egg. If you have a strong food processor you can make your own chickpea flour at home by blending up dried chickpeas, otherwise just purchase ready made here.
- I love the flavour of nutritional yeast – it gives a delicious savoury richness to these burgers. If you’d prefer more of the basil to come through you can reduce this to 1 tablespoon.
